

Buddha Calling on Earth to Witness
The sculpture depicts Buddha sitting cross-legged on a platform with his hands resting on his lap. The Buddha has a rounded face, downcast eyes, and tightly curled hair. He wears a long robe draped over his left shoulder. The sculpture's background features an arch shape with intricate carvings. Two smaller figures sit on either side of the Buddha's head at the top of the arch. Two figures on either side of Buddha stand with their hands raised. Several small animals are carved along the bottom edge of the platform. The entire sculpture is made of dark gray stone and sits on a rectangular base. The title of the sculpture is "Buddha Calling on Earth to Witness".
